No. It is not part of being in an established organization. Hazing has no place in Greek life. It is a military thing to harden up soldiers who will be potentially fighting for their lives and ours. In fact, fraternity hazing only started after WWII when men who had fought in the war were able to start college and they actually introduced the ideas of pledging and hazing into their chapters because it's what they were familiar with. No fraternities had that sort of thing before then; you were bidded and initiated. Documented fact in every fraternity history. It has gotten ridiculous these days. Hazing will bring down every single fraternity and sorority in the nation in the next 10 years for good if we don't police ourselves. Penn State anyone?
